Responsibility
- Conduct regular inspections and preventive maintenance of electrical equipment, systems, and installations to ensure operational efficiency.
- Troubleshoot and resolve electrical issues, minimizing downtime and ensuring compliance with safety protocols.
- Design, review, and implement electrical schematics, wiring diagrams, and technical drawings for new or upgraded systems.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to plan and execute electrical projects, including installations, upgrades, and repairs.
- Ensure all electrical work adheres to local regulations, industry standards (e.g., PUIL, SNI), and company policies.
- Maintain accurate records of inspections, maintenance activities, and inventory of electrical components.
- Provide technical guidance and training to junior staff or contractors as needed.
- Monitor energy consumption and recommend efficiency improvements to reduce costs and environmental impact.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or a related field; professional certification (e.g., Sertifikat Ahli K3 Listrik) is a plus.
- Minimum 3 years of experience in electrical engineering, maintenance, or a similar role, preferably in industrial or commercial settings.
- Strong knowledge of electrical codes, standards, and safety practices (e.g., PUIL 2011).
- Proficient in using electrical testing tools (e.g., multimeter, megohmmeter) and software (e.g., AutoCAD, ETAP).
-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to work under pressure in fast-paced environments.
- Fluency in English and Indonesian; strong communication and teamwork abilities.
- Willingness to travel to project sites across Bali as required.
- Physical ability to perform fieldwork, including climbing, lifting, and working in confined spaces.
